ColdFusion Job Opportunity in Cordova, TN

POSITION SUMMARY:
The Director of Application Development manages all aspects of software development and is responsible for working with key business process owners to continuously review and identify new opportunities for the creation of value through application development. The Director, App Dev will also evaluate and recommend staffing requirements to meet demand, ensure projects are delivered on-time, with zero defects, and measure benefits to business against costs.

ESSENTIAL DUTIES AND RESPONSIBILITIES:
The Director of Application Development is responsible for managing and having working knowledge of the activities involving the following:

  • Business/application knowledge.
  • Good understanding of the company’s business functions.
  • Thorough understanding of each business unit’s goals and objectives.
  • Establishes and enforces standard guidelines used for application development.
  • Monitors, measures and continually improves change management methods.
  • Provides accurate expectations to business about application development.
  • Continually reviews opportunities for improved technologies for future development.
  • Ensures development activities follow best practices that are acceptable by internal and external audits.
  • Ensures to the best of ability the integrity of production systems are maintained while managing change into processes.
  • Work with and coordinate with the key business process owners value added enhancements to processes based on application development.
  • Possesses a strong working knowledge of existing, as well as emerging technologies.
  • Ensures proper documentation is being created by development group and stored appropriately.
  • Ensures priorities are followed as based on the guidance with ISB meetings or other business meetings guidance.
  • Ensures appropriate staffing is always available for business needs.
  • Motivates staff effectively to meet deadlines and objectives.
  • Trains and develops staff. Fosters professional development and growth of team members.
  • Complete working knowledge of Development tools in practice.
  • Plans for resources and business needs on a long-term basis.

This job may require up to 25% travel with short notice.

Reasonable accommodations may be made to enable individuals with disabilities to perform the essential functions.

Education and Experience Requirements:

  • Bachelor’s degree, preferably in IT, plus 10 years of application development experience, and management experience supervising a staff of developers.
  • Must be familiar with Web-based technologies, SQL database technologies, and Macromedia Coldfusion technologies.
  • Must have 5 years of experience in supervisory development role in a medium to large company.
  • Must have extensive knowledge and experience with Windows operating systems, and office products.
  • Must have extensive experience troubleshooting hardware and software issues. Should have experience with logistics systems (e.g., TMS, WMS, TLS/YMS, and DCS) and business processes (e.g., Warehousing, Transloading, Intermodal, Truckload, LTL, Pricing and CHB.

Competencies, Working Skills and Attributes:

  • Superior problem-solving and decision-making skills
  • Proven flexibility and adaptability
  • Goal and results-oriented
  • Strong process orientation
  • Ability to interact professionally with all levels of employees, including all levels of management
  • Strong time management and organizational skills; ability to prioritize and manage multiple tasks; and ability to work under pressure and under time constraints
  • Ability to plan, organize, prioritize and follow-up on tasks to complete work as scheduled and to meet deadlines
  • Ability to apply an analytical approach and develop alternatives and recommendations
  • Attitude of teamwork, professionalism and a can – do spirit
  • Ability to train and coach others
  • Ability to follow documented operational procedures and independently organize, coordinate, and complete work requests
  • Proven ability to work with frequent interruptions and competing priorities
  • Ability to exercise independent judgment where no formal policy exists


Communication Skills:

  • Ability to read, analyze and interpret verbal and written requests and directions.
  • Must have the ability to produce detailed written documentation as necessary.
  • Must possess professional phone etiquette and have the ability to compose emails and other written documentation clearly and concisely. Must be able to present one’s self in a highly cooperative and professional manner with both internal and external customers.

Mathematical Skills:

  • Ability to perform mathematical calculations as they relate to job performance requirements.

Reasoning Ability:

  • Keen ability to assess situations, perform root cause analysis, and provide solutions.
  • Ability to think things through and develop processes that contribute to enhanced organizational efficiency.

Apply here.

Leave a Reply